Address

RDwBvmf4xwZjQLV77Wd2hB51DXWyyiUs3s

0 RVN

Confirmed
Total Received31.45140295 RVN
Total Sent31.45140295 RVN
Final Balance0 RVN
No. Transactions2

Transactions